Juvenile defense is the legal representation provided to minors accused of violating the law. It involves advocating for the young client’s rights, ensuring they are treated fairly throughout the court process, and working towards outcomes that support their future. Defense attorneys address various allegations, helping to determine the best course of action in each case, whether that involves plea negotiations, court hearings, or alternative programs designed for youth rehabilitation.

In juvenile cases, the defense’s role extends beyond just arguing in court; it also involves counseling families about legal options and explaining the implications of different outcomes. Since minors are often less aware of the legal system, guidance from an experienced attorney can ease anxiety and clarify complex procedures. Effective defense strategies aim to preserve the young person’s prospects for a positive future, emphasizing rehabilitation and support rather than solely focusing on punitive measures.

Key Terms and Glossary for Juvenile Defense in Opelika

Understanding key terms involved in juvenile cases can empower families to be active participants in the legal process. This glossary explains essential concepts related to juvenile law, case procedures, and common legal strategies, providing clarity and helping clients navigate their options effectively.

Diversion Program

A program designed to redirect young offenders away from formal judicial proceedings through counseling, community service, or educational initiatives. These programs aim to rehabilitate minors and avoid the long-term consequences of criminal charges by encouraging personal growth and accountability.

Jurisdiction

The authority of a specific court to hear and decide cases involving juvenile matters within a particular geographic area. Jurisdiction determines which court will handle the case and is usually based on where the incident occurred or where the minor resides.

Petition

A legal document filed by authorities to initiate a juvenile case, formally alleging that a minor has engaged in unlawful behavior. The petition sets the stage for the court’s review and potential proceedings.

Rehabilitation

A process aimed at helping minors address underlying issues behind their criminal behavior, such as lack of supervision, emotional challenges, or peer influences. Rehabilitation promotes positive behavior change and supports their reintegration into society.
